The digital landscape is undergoing a seismic shift, and at its epicenter is artificial intelligence. AI in web development isn’t some buzzword now; this is quite a realistic thing that reshapes the approaches of developers to creating, maintaining, and optimizing websites. From generating code automatically to intelligent design suggestions, the way things work is being seriously rewritten by AI.
The Evolution of AI Website Development
Remember how building a website used to mean hours of hand-coding HTML, CSS, and JavaScript? Those days are not entirely behind us, but they’re definitely evolving. AI for web development has ushered in tools and platforms able to understand the fine details of natural language commands and then translate them into functional code. It is not about replacing developers, though; this is more about augmenting their capabilities and streamlining their workflows.
Modern AI web development tools analyze design mock-ups, understand user intent, and produce clean and efficient code in minutes, not hours. They learn from millions of code repositories, understand best practices, and apply them contextually to specific projects. What’s the result? It means quicker development cycles and less repetitive work that bogs down creative professionals.
How AI is Revolutionizing the Development Process
Automated Code Generation and Completion
Probably the most significant impact of AI in web development has to do with code generation: AI-powered integrated development environments now provide intelligent autocomplete features that go way beyond simple syntax suggestions. These systems understand context, predict developer intent, and can write entire functions based on brief descriptions or comments.
Tools like GitHub Copilot, and many more AI companions, study your codebase, learn from your style of coding, and suggest relevant snippets based on the architecture of your project. This greatly reduces the time one spends writing boilerplate code and enables developers to focus on solving complex problems rather than repetitive tasks.
Intelligent Design and Layout Optimization
AI in web development is much more than just coding. Nowadays, machine learning algorithms can analyze thousands of successful website designs and suggest the best layout, color scheme, and user interface elements that would help reach maximum engagement and conversion rates. These AI systems consider user demographics, industrial standards, and accessibility requirements to make designs both appealing and functionally superior.
Some even automatically do A/B testing and make real-time adjustments to optimize user experience, while their AI identifies which design variations perform best with specific audience segments.
The Rise of the AI Web Developer Assistant
Natural Language to Code Translation
The most exciting recent developments in AI website development, however, may be the ability to convert natural language descriptions into working code. This allows developers to describe in plain English what they want a component to do; AI systems translate that into corresponding HTML, CSS, and JavaScript.
Not only does this speed up development, but it also lowers the barrier to entry for folks who might understand the concepts of the web without extensive coding experience. It democratizes web development, all while making the experts more productive.
Bug Detection and Code Quality Assurance
AI has turned out to be an indispensable assistant in maintaining code quality in Web development. The machine learning models, trained on millions of samples of code, are able to find bugs, security vulnerabilities, and performance bottlenecks well before they become serious problems. Such systems run unobtrusively on the backend, actively analyzing code as it is written, and returning instant feedback in real time.
Proactive quality assurance means fewer bugs in production, improved security postures, and more maintainable codebases overall.
Real-World Applications Transforming the Industry
Responsive Design Automation
Not so long ago, crafting websites that look perfect across all devices was a very time-consuming challenge. Currently, much of this process can be automated by web development AIs that analyze content and automatically create responsive layouts, fitting on differently sized screens with ease. These systems understand design principles and can make intelligent decisions about how content should reflow and which elements to prioritize on smaller screens.
Improving Accessibility
Accessibility-enhancing AI tools create websites that are compliant with WCAG, automatically checking and suggesting improvements. They are able to check color/contrast ratios, missing alt text, correct heading hierarchies, and other common accessibility issues that human developers might miss.
Performance Optimization
By their very nature, machine learning algorithms are great at detecting performance bottlenecks in web applications. Web development platforms that leverage AI can look at loading times, render paths, and resource utilization to provide concrete suggestions for optimization. Some even automatically apply these enhancements, from compressing images to minifying code to optimizing delivery strategies, without requiring intervention on the part of the developer.
The Human-AI Collaboration Model
It is important to note that AI website development is not about replacing human developers; rather, it is about augmenting their capabilities. The most successful use of AI in this space is one which recognizes the complementary strengths of humans and machines.
AI is very good for pattern recognition, handling large volumes of data, or repetitive tasks. Humans bring creativity, strategic thinking, emotional intelligence, and an ability to understand nuanced business requirements. The future of web development will come with effectively combining these strengths.
A Glimpse into the Future: AI for Web Development
As AI web development tools continue to evolve, we can only expect even more sophisticated capabilities. Think of AI systems that understand entire business requirements documents and generate complete web applications or platforms that continuously optimize based on real user behavior and feedback.
The integration of AI with other emerging technologies like voice interfaces, augmented reality, and IoT will bring both opportunities and new challenges to web developers. Those who embrace AI for web development now will be best positioned to take advantage of these opportunities as they emerge.
Conclusion
The change brought to web development by AI is only just beginning, but its impact is already profound: from automated coding and intelligent design, to enhanced accessibility and performance optimization, AI is making web development faster, more efficient, and more accessible than ever before. The key to success in this new landscape is embracing these tools while continuing to develop the uniquely human skills-creativity, strategy, and empathy-that AI cannot replicate. The future of web development is collaborative, and powered by the smart partnership of human developers and artificial intelligence.